Output afc85d7c5d04004a0b477536019a05d6c5963486107a0792c6a623d1fa7445b8:1

value
1037000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c62c9b1e359df39bed7653758e95931628d65a53 OP_EQUAL
address
3Kks9oPABq59PSUaHBsse9ukP5VmX6dThx
transaction
afc85d7c5d04004a0b477536019a05d6c5963486107a0792c6a623d1fa7445b8
confirmations
299982
spent
true